Tasmanian Thornbill

The Tasmanian Thornbill (<em>Acanthiza ewingii</em>) is a small insectivorous passerine in the family Acanthizidae, endemic to Tasmania, Australia. Detailed plumage and behavioral descriptions of this species are limited in the available literature. It typically occupies forested environments, often foraging among dense understory vegetation. The species constructs a pendant nest (PN type); clutch size typically ranges from 3 to 4 eggs. The Tasmanian Thornbill is assessed as Least Concern by the IUCN.
